What is a PhD program?

A PhD program is an advanced academic course of study that culminates in a Doctor of Philosophy (PhD) degree. It typically involves several years of original research, coursework, and comprehensive exams, followed by the completion and defense of a dissertation. PhD programs are designed for individuals who wish to pursue careers in academia, research, or highly specialized professional fields. Admission is competitive and usually requires a master's degree or equivalent experience. Successful graduates are recognized as experts in their chosen fields.

What are some common challenges students face during a PhD program and how can they be addressed?

PhD students often encounter challenges such as managing a heavy workload, maintaining motivation during long research projects, and balancing research with teaching or other commitments. Navigating ambiguous research directions and handling setbacks are also frequent hurdles. Building a strong support network, seeking regular feedback from advisors, and engaging with peers can help address these challenges. Many universities offer resources like counseling, writing workshops, and career guidance to support PhD students throughout their journey.

What is the difference between Phd Program vs Research Scientist?

AspectPhd ProgramResearch Scientist
Required CredentialsTypically requires a bachelor's or master's degree; pursuing or completed PhDUsually requires a PhD or equivalent research experience
Work EnvironmentAcademic institutions, universities, research labs during studyIndustry labs, corporate R&D, research institutions
Employer & Industry UsageEducational and research institutionsPrivate companies, government agencies, biotech, tech firms
Common Search & Comparison IntentUnderstanding educational pathways and research rolesCareer progression and industry research roles

The main difference is that a Phd Program is an educational pathway focused on earning a doctorate degree, often in academia or research training, while a Research Scientist is a professional role in industry or research institutions, typically requiring a PhD and involving applied research work.
